important functions of zirconia ceramic in industrial ceramic supplies
Zirconia ceramic stands out among the industrial ceramic solutions because of its Extraordinary mixture of toughness, chemical steadiness, and electrical insulation traits. A customized zirconium oxide ceramic crafted for nozzle apps provides remarkable resistance versus cracking, which is very important when working in higher-stress semiconductor damp processing lines. not like metallic choices, zirconia exhibits a dense microstructure that drastically restrictions contamination, therefore guarding delicate substrates throughout coating or etching. The job of a focused zirconium oxide ceramic maker is significant in this article, because they make sure the selection of yttria-stabilized zirconia variants that retain steady dielectric Qualities even at elevated temperatures around 1200 degrees Celsius. The wear resistance inherent in these ceramics delivers longevity when handling abrasive fluids, reducing the disruptions due to Regular replacements. maximizing fluid Management effectiveness with significant don resistance ceramics
Operational sturdiness in fluid Management methods critically depends upon components that resist both of those mechanical dress in and chemical attack. These problems are magnified in semiconductor and chemical processing environments, wherever fluid properties and publicity to severe substances often shorten ingredient lifespans. Custom zirconium oxide ceramic nozzles excel On this context as Element of Superior industrial ceramic alternatives because of their superior put on resistance relative to traditional alternatives. that includes fracture toughness values as many as twelve MPa·m^one/2 as well as a dielectric energy exceeding fifteen kV/mm, the ceramic composition makes certain each mechanical resilience and electrical isolation. This prevents arcing and mitigates contamination possibility, safeguarding the two the nozzle's performance along with the integrity of the substances made use of.
